OVEN ROASTED SUGAR ALMONDS



Oven Roasted Sugar Almonds image

These Oven Roasted Sugar Almonds make perfect hostess gifts. Easy to prepare and can be made well ahead of the Christmas rush.

Provided by Maria Vannelli RD

Categories     Snack

Time 1h5m

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 egg whites (room temperature)
1 tablespoon water
1 tablespoon vanilla extract
2 cups granulated sugar
2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
1½ teaspoons salt
6 cups raw almonds (with the skin)

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 250℉.
  • Line a large baking sheet with parchment paper.
  • Using an electric mixer, beat egg whites on medium speed until you reach the soft peak stage (2-3 minutes).
  • Continue beating while adding water and vanilla extract.
  • Gradually add the sugar, cinnamon and salt. Stir until combined.
  • Combine this sugar mixture with the almonds.
  • Ensure almonds are completely coated with this mixture.
  • Spread on a baking sheet. Almonds should be in a single layer.
  • Bake for 60 minutes, stirring every 15 minutes or so.
  • Allow to cool before storing.

ROASTED CINNAMON SUGAR ALMONDS



Roasted Cinnamon Sugar Almonds image

Provided by Melissa Sperka

Categories     Appetizer     Dessert     Snack

Time 1h35m

Number Of Ingredients 7

4 cups whole almonds
1 large egg white
1 Tbsp pure vanilla extract
1/2 cup granulated sugar
1/2 cup packed light brown sugar
2 tsp ground cinnamon
1/4 tsp salt

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 250°F. Butter the bottom and sides of a 15x10x1.5-inch jelly roll pan.
  • In a medium-size mixing bowl using an electric mixer, beat together the egg white and vanilla extract until the egg white has expanded and looks creamy and light beige in color.
  • Add the almonds to the mixing bowl. Coat the almonds with the beaten egg white stirring until evenly coated.
  • Place the granulated sugar, brown sugar, cinnamon and salt in a large plastic storage bag. Seal the bag and shake to combine.
  • Drop the egg white coated almonds into the sugar mixture.
  • Seal the bag and shake until the almonds are coated on all sides.
  • Spread in a single layer on the prepared jelly roll pan then bake for 1 hour stirring every 15 minutes.
  • Spread on wax paper and cool completely.
  • Store tightly covered at room temperature.

EASY SUGAR ROASTED ALMONDS



Easy Sugar Roasted Almonds image

Here in Germany, at every festival or celebration (specially during the Christmas time or the Octoberfest) we love to eat sugar roasted almonds. Usually you roast them in a pan, which takes quite some time and they burn easily. Here´s the quick version with a microwave, which is also safer and a lot easier to clean up.

Provided by kerstin klein

Categories     Lactose Free

Time 10m

Yield 2 1/2 cups

Number Of Ingredients 5

4 tablespoons sugar
2 teaspoons cinnamon
1 pinch salt
2 tablespoons water
2 cups almonds (with skin)

Steps:

  • Put all ingredients (except for the almonds) into a bowl and microwave at 600 Watt for 2 minutes.
  • Add the almonds into the bowl and mix thoroughly. Put it another 2 minutes into the microwave oven.
  • Mix again and microwave it another 2 minutes.
  • Let the almonds cool on a baking sheet or paper. (I usually use a plastic tray.) Use two forks to separate sticking almonds immediately from each other. Enjoy!

SIMPLE ROASTED ALMONDS



Simple Roasted Almonds image

I found this recipe at www.nutsforalmonds.com. My huband loves almonds but the already roasted pre-package variety are by far too salty for him. And the Smoked ones he does not care for the flavor. So thus started my hunt for the below recipe.

Provided by AzureLynn

Categories     High Protein

Time 1h30m

Yield 11 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 4

11 ounces fresh almonds (2 cups)
water, for blanching (optional)
1 tablespoon extra virgin olive oil (optional)
1 teaspoon sea salt (optional)

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 325 degrees F (165 degrees C).
  • Bring a saucepan three-fourths full of water to a boil over high heat, add the almonds and boil for 30 seconds Drain, then immediately wrap the almonds in a kitchen towel and rub them in the towel to loosen the skins Pinch the almonds from the skins; the almonds should slip out easily This step is optional and can be skipped.
  • Transfer the almonds to a heavy rimmed baking sheet.
  • Add the oil and toss to coat evenly.
  • Add the salt and toss again.
  • Place in the oven and toast, stirring the almonds once or twice so they brown evenly (about every 5 minutes), until golden brown and fragrant, 20 to 30 minutes.
  • Transfer to paper towels to cool completely, about 1 hour, before serving.
  • Adjustments: Omit oil and salt and toast as directed above for plain roasted almonds.
  • Be sure to purchase fresh almonds and not almonds that are"smoked" or"salted"- those are generally already roasted.
  • Total time is listed as 1 hour 30 minutes, with the"cooking" time as time allowed for almonds to cool completely.

HONEY ROASTED ALMONDS



Honey Roasted Almonds image

These are great for snacking!

Provided by Behr

Categories     Appetizers and Snacks     Nuts and Seeds

Time 30m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 cups whole almonds
¼ cup white sugar
½ teaspoon kosher salt
3 tablespoons honey
3 tablespoons water
1 tablespoon almond oil

Steps:

  • Spread almonds in a single layer on a baking sheet and place in a cold oven.
  • Turn oven on to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Bake almonds, stirring occasionally, until light tan and fragrant, 12 to 15 minutes. The nuts will continue to cook after removing from oven.
  • Meanwhile, mix sugar and salt together in a small bowl; sprinkle about 1 tablespoon sugar mixture into a large bowl.
  • Stir honey, water, and almond oil together in a saucepan; bring to a boil. Add almonds; cook and stir until almonds have absorbed all the liquid, about 5 minutes.
  • Transfer coated almonds to the large bowl sprinkled with sugar mixture. Sprinkle remaining sugar mixture over almonds; toss to coat evenly.
  • Spread almonds onto waxed paper to cool completely. Store at room temperature in a tightly covered container or plastic bag.
